#6f1952 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6f1952 is composed of 43.5% red, 9.8%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.5% magenta, 26.1%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 320.2 degrees, a saturation of 63.2% and a lightness of 26.7%. #6f1952 color hex could be obtained by blending #de32a4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#6f1952 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6f1952 has RGB values of R:111, G:25,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.77, Y:0.26,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7280978.

Shades and Tints of #6f1952
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f030b is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.
